THE Undersigned has received instructions to sell by private contract those very desirable and well-grassed Runs Nos. 233 and 358, situated at Burkes Pass, near ■ Timaru, containing in all 21,000 acres, together with the following Stock and Improvements, viz.:— STOCK. Ewes—3soo Wethers—ll6o Rams—l4o Mixed lambs—l2oo. IMPROVEMENTS. Six-roomed house, woolshed, dip, three well-fenced paddocks, containing respectively 75 acres, 11 acres, and 4 acres; two out-stations, two-stall stable and loose box, store, stock, yard and milking-shed, sheep-yards, and garden well stocked with fruit and forest trees. 6-8 3.
